How do I choose between different transaction monitoring platforms for a compliance team reviewing flagged payments?

Latest observation

Jul 17, 2026 · OpenAI APIWeb search: off

Choosing a transaction monitoring platform is really about matching the tool to your risk profile, workflow, and investigation volume—not just buying the one with the most features.

1) Start with your use case

Ask first:

  • What types of payments are being monitored? ACH, wires, cards, crypto, cross-border, etc.
  • Are you mainly handling AML, sanctions, fraud, or all three?
  • What’s the volume of alerts and cases per day/month?
  • Do you need real-time monitoring, batch monitoring, or both?
  • How much of the review is manual versus automated?

A platform that works well for a large bank may be too complex for a mid-sized fintech, while a lighter tool may not scale for a high-volume compliance team.

2) Evaluate alert quality, not just alert quantity

A good platform should help your team spend less time on false positives and more time on meaningful risk.

Look at:

  • Precision of detection rules/models
  • False-positive rate
  • Ability to tune thresholds and scenarios
  • Explainability: can investigators see why a payment was flagged?
  • Prioritization/risk scoring of alerts

If the tool generates too many low-quality alerts, it will increase workload and slow response times.

3) Check investigation workflow support

Your reviewers need to move efficiently from alert to decision.

Important features:

  • Case management
  • Notes, tasking, and audit trails
  • Evidence attachment and document storage
  • Entity resolution / customer and counterparty linking
  • Search across transactions, customers, accounts, and prior cases
  • Clear dispositioning and escalation paths

A strong workflow can matter more than raw detection power.

4) Make sure it integrates with your data and systems

The platform should fit your existing stack.

Confirm:

  • Data ingestion from core banking/payment systems
  • APIs and file-based imports
  • Compatibility with your CRM, KYC, sanctions screening, and SIEM tools
  • Export/reporting capabilities for regulators and auditors
  • Data quality handling and normalization

If integration is painful, analysts will spend time reconciling data instead of reviewing risk.

5) Assess configurability and rule management

Compliance teams often need to adapt quickly to new typologies or regulatory expectations.

Look for:

  • No-code or low-code rule creation
  • Scenario testing/sandbox environments
  • Version control and approvals for rule changes
  • Ability to segment rules by product, geography, customer type, or risk tier
  • Model governance if AI/ML is used

You want enough flexibility to adapt, but not so much that changes become risky or uncontrolled.

6) Review auditability and regulatory defensibility

Your platform should stand up to internal audit and regulators.

Check whether it provides:

  • Full audit logs
  • Clear rationale for each alert
  • Reproducible rule logic and decision history
  • Case and alert retention controls
  • Reporting for investigations, tuning, and governance

If you can’t explain why something was flagged or closed, that’s a problem.

7) Evaluate usability for analysts

A powerful platform that’s hard to use can still fail.

Consider:

  • Intuitive interface
  • Fast loading and search performance
  • Minimal clicks to move from alert to evidence to disposition
  • Role-based views for analysts, reviewers, managers, and admins
  • Training requirements and onboarding time

Have actual investigators test it, not just managers or vendors.

8) Look at scalability and operating cost

Think beyond licensing fees.

Total cost includes:

  • Implementation and integration
  • Data migration
  • Ongoing tuning and maintenance
  • Analyst productivity
  • Vendor support and upgrades
  • Infrastructure or cloud costs

A cheaper platform can become expensive if it requires heavy manual work or frequent consulting support.

9) Consider vendor maturity and support

Especially for compliance tools, vendor quality matters a lot.

Ask:

  • How long have they been in market?
  • Do they serve similar organizations and payment types?
  • What implementation support is included?
  • How responsive is customer support?
  • Do they have a roadmap for emerging risks and regulatory changes?

Reference checks with current users are very useful.

10) Run a proof of concept with real data

This is often the best way to decide.

Use a sample of historical flagged payments and measure:

  • True positive rate
  • False positives
  • Analyst time per case
  • Ease of explanation and documentation
  • Coverage of known typologies
  • Reporting quality

If possible, compare tools on the same dataset using the same success metrics.

Simple scorecard to compare platforms

You can score each tool from 1–5 on:

  • Detection effectiveness
  • False-positive reduction
  • Investigation workflow
  • Explainability/auditability
  • Integration fit
  • Configurability
  • User experience
  • Reporting
  • Scalability
  • Total cost of ownership
  • Vendor support

Weight the categories based on your priorities.

Practical rule of thumb

  • If your pain is too many low-quality alerts, prioritize tuning, scoring, and explainability.
  • If your pain is slow investigations, prioritize case management and search.
  • If your pain is regulatory defensibility, prioritize audit trails and transparency.
  • If your pain is scale, prioritize automation and integrations.
